Coursera 

Coursera tops the list of the best websites for online courses. It is such a reliable platform. The courses are versatile. There are skills, professional courses, degrees, and specializations. You have so many options for a single topic. The most famous topics are information technology and mental health. Moreover, these are affordable. Financial aid is available for people who are unable to pay for the tuition. The deadlines are flexible and you can go at your own pace. People prefer online education because of jobs or hectic schedules. Coursera helps a lot because you can select the time which suits you the best. 

Many prestigious universities are associated with Coursera. Their partnership is important because their name will be on your certificate of completion. The learning outcomes by Coursera always end up with a pay raise, a new career, and a promotion. You can certainly learn without limits with Coursera.

Udemy

Sometimes when I cannot find a course on Coursera, I look for it on Udemy. Udemy has more than 155,000 courses to offer. You can always find a course on Udemy. The topics are very diverse. On one hand, you can take graphic designing classes for your career. On the other hand, you can pursue your passion with photography class at Udemy. This is a platform for both learners and instructors. Many instructors teach and earn through Udemy. 

All the courses on Udemy are affordable. They range from $11 to $200 maximum. I have not seen a course cross $200. You will gain full lifetime access once you invest in a course. You can watch it as many times as you want. Udemy is a website for online courses with certificates. You will receive your certificate after course completion. The certificate goes directly into your resume.

EdX

EdX also works with reputable universities and offers university courses to anyone in need. Many universities like Harvard, Berkeley, Dartmouth, Georgetown, and the University of Chicago are partners with EdX. It offers both courses and programs to its students. The time duration depends on the specialty you choose, it may range from a few weeks to a few months. It rarely crosses a year. EdX is a free website for online courses. You can enroll and take many courses for free. However, you will have to pay if you need a certificate. 

All the courses are up-to-date and labeled as beginner, intermediate and advanced levels. This platform is the best for business management. There are a thousand courses dedicated to this field.

FutureLearn

FutureLearn is one of the top websites for online courses. This also has collaborated with many universities like Coursera and EdX. The courses are flexible and you can go at your own pace. The instructors are all expert professors from the universities. This depicts that all the teaching will be top-notch and professional. FutureLearn is very authentic and its certificates are recognized worldwide. You can learn anything whether it’s computer science or creative arts. 

Many courses are free but you need to pay if you want to take advantage of additional features like quizzes and certificates. You can take part in short courses, specialization programs, micro-credentials, and online degrees. Moreover, you can take expert advice regarding your career.
